Is Raj Nagar Extension in Ghaziabad a planned locality?
Raj Nagar Extension is a planned residential locality developed with structured sector-wise layouts, designated green belts, wide internal roads, and dedicated commercial pockets. This organised development adds to its liveability and long-term value.
